Difference between revisions of "KServerSession"
Jump to navigation
Jump to search
m |
|||
Line 11: | Line 11: | ||
|- | |- | ||
| 0x0 | | 0x0 | ||
− | | | + | | [[KSynchronizationObject]] |
− | | | + | | Base object |
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
− | |||
|- | |- | ||
| 0x14 | | 0x14 | ||
− | | KSession* | + | | [[KSession]]* |
| Pointer to parent session | | Pointer to parent session | ||
|- | |- | ||
| 0x18 | | 0x18 | ||
− | | KThread* | + | | [[KThread]]* |
| Last stolen KThread during sync request- current thread when KServerSession code is running during svc - noted in KThread+0xA8 as well | | Last stolen KThread during sync request- current thread when KServerSession code is running during svc - noted in KThread+0xA8 as well | ||
|- | |- | ||
| 0x1C | | 0x1C | ||
− | | KThread* | + | | [[KThread]]* |
| First stolen KThread during sync request | | First stolen KThread during sync request | ||
|- | |- | ||
| 0x20 | | 0x20 | ||
− | | KThread* | + | | [[KThread]]* |
| KThread that originated the session | | KThread that originated the session | ||
|- | |- |
Revision as of 03:02, 31 January 2016
class KServerSession extends KSynchronizationObject;
Size : 0x24 bytes
Offset | Type | Description |
---|---|---|
0x0 | KSynchronizationObject | Base object |
0x14 | KSession* | Pointer to parent session |
0x18 | KThread* | Last stolen KThread during sync request- current thread when KServerSession code is running during svc - noted in KThread+0xA8 as well |
0x1C | KThread* | First stolen KThread during sync request |
0x20 | KThread* | KThread that originated the session |